Real-Life Application: Custom Embroidered Tote Bag
I recently used this design for a custom embroidered tote bag for a boutique client. The challenge was ensuring the design would translate well onto a larger fabric surface while maintaining clarity and visual appeal. The pre-sized SVG made setup straightforward, and the transparent PNG background allowed for easy placement on mockups.
After testing on scrap fabric, I noticed that the stitch density was moderate, which is great for most fabrics. However, I did have to adjust the hoop size slightly to accommodate the full design without stretching the fabric. Using a medium-weight stabilizer helped maintain the integrity of the stitching, especially around the cat’s ears and the book’s spine.
The final product turned out beautifully. The cat looked lively and the book had a subtle texture that added depth. Customers loved the design—it was both recognizable and unique, making it a hit at the boutique.

Design Considerations and Limitations
While this design works well in many scenarios, there are a few considerations to keep in mind:
- Small Hoop Sizes: The design may require a larger hoop than standard sizes. Always check the file specifications before starting.
- Textured Fabrics: On fabrics with a lot of texture, the fine details of the cat and book might not show up as clearly. Testing on different fabrics is recommended.
- Dark Fabrics: Ensure that thread colors contrast well with dark backgrounds to maintain visibility.
- Stretchy Fabrics: Use a proper stabilizer to prevent distortion, especially on stretchy materials like knits.
- Dense Stitch Areas: The areas around the cat’s fur and the book’s pages could become dense. Test these sections on scrap fabric to ensure they stitch smoothly.

Practical Embroidery Designer Notes
If you're planning to use the Cat and Book No Shelf Control Book SVG in your next project, here are some practical tips:
- Test on Scrap Fabric: Always test the design on scrap fabric before committing to a final product.
- Check Thread Color Contrast: Make sure the thread colors used stand out against the fabric you're working with.
- Review Stitch Density: Adjust stitch density if needed to avoid overcrowding or under-stitching.
- Confirm Hoop Size: Ensure the hoop size matches the design dimensions to prevent stretching or distortion.
- Inspect Small Details: Check that all small elements like the cat’s eyes or the book’s cover are clear and visible.
- Test in Black and White Mockups: See how the design looks on different fabric colors by testing in black and white.
- Use Proper Stabilizer: Especially important when working with stretchy or thin fabrics.
- Confirm Licensing: Before selling finished items or digital products, make sure you understand the licensing terms.
